You may start to feel better after 1 or 2 weeks, but it can take 6 weeks for amitriptyline to work as a painkiller. Amitriptyline can cause extra side effects if you stop taking it suddenly. Talk to your doctor if you want to stop taking it. Do not drive, cycle or operate heavy machinery if amitriptyline makes you feel sleepy.
